    The three lvl 100 talent choices for us boomkins are as follows:

    -----------------
    Touch of Elune

    Balance
    Sunfall
    Passive
    Entering Solar Eclipse will transform your Starfall spell into Sunfall and reset its cooldown.
    -----------------
    Will of Malfurion


    Balance
    Zenith
    Channeled

    Targets all enemies within 60 yards and accelerates the caster's Moonfire and Sunfire effects, causing them to deal damage at 400% of the normal rate for 4 sec.
    -----------------
    Might of Malorne


    Balance
    Equinox
    Passive
    Lunar and Solar Eclipse now last until the other is triggered, instead of ending at 0 Balance Power.
    -----------------

    ATM, you can only casts 5 spells direct damage spells in Lunar Eclipse, or 6 in Solar Eclipse before you leave the eclipse, after which you need to cast 3 going into solar, or 4 going into lunar before you get the damage buff. So atm, out of every full eclipse cycle, you cast 18 direct-damage spells, 7 of which are unbuffed. Assuming 50% mastery, taking the talent is at least a 10% boost compared to not having it.

    I would assume that the mana/haste procs and all that still proc upon swapping the eclipse.
